## Checklist: soft deletes — orders table

Security review: confirm deleted_at is the only delete mechanism on Cartley's orders table; no hard DELETE grants remain. Verify soft-deleted rows are excluded from all read replicas' exported views and that purge jobs honor the retention window. Sign-off requires matching the audited schema against the build token below.

session token of kagup-hahaf = htk3_2b8

Handover — Brackenport Firmware Channel

Welcome aboard. You're taking over the Lintwell device fleet's firmware update channel. Releases go through staging rings before broad rollout; never push directly to the stable ring. Rollbacks are automatic if the failure rate crosses the threshold. The channel settings you'll be working with are listed below.

config for tagaf-bawif:
[norok]
host = norok.ordinworks.local
user = norok_svc
database = norok_prod

# Palefin CSV Import Wizard — environment file
#
# Plugin authors: this file is loaded before any import plugin is
# registered, so every variable here is visible to your hooks at
# parse time. Do not shadow the PALEFIN_* namespace from plugin
# config, and never write secrets into your plugin manifest —
# they belong only in this file, which is gitignored.
#
# Column-mapping plugins that call the validation service must
# authenticate with the wizard's shared credential. Immediately
# below this comment block, add the following line:

vault entry, fadup-tagag: RELAY_SECRET8=2fd92179

09:41 — The Pictorum upload pipeline began passing originals through without stripping metadata. New folks: EXIF scrubbing happens in a sidecar called Scrubjay, and a config rollout that morning had pointed it at an empty ruleset, so GPS and device tags survived into published images. Rollback restored the ruleset within eleven minutes, and we re-processed every image uploaded in the window. To verify your environment has the fixed sidecar, compare your deployment against the build identifier below.

build token for kajog-baguf: htk14_e43bf70f92bbf6